Automated Market Making (AMM) has transformed the landscape of cryptocurrency trading by enabling seamless liquidity provision and instant trade execution. As decentralized finance (DeFi) continues to mature, AMMs have become foundational to modern digital asset markets. This comprehensive guide explores the mechanics, benefits, risks, and future evolution of automated market making—equipping traders, investors, and developers with the insights needed to navigate this dynamic ecosystem.
Understanding Automated Market Making
What Is Automated Market Making?
Automated Market Making refers to the use of algorithm-driven protocols that provide continuous liquidity in financial markets without relying on traditional order books. Instead of matching buyers and sellers directly, AMMs utilize smart contracts and mathematical models to automatically determine asset prices based on supply and demand.
These systems allow users to trade assets instantly at algorithmically derived prices, making decentralized exchanges (DEXs) more accessible and efficient. By eliminating intermediaries and central authorities, AMMs promote a trustless, transparent, and permissionless trading environment.
👉 Discover how next-gen trading platforms are leveraging AMM technology for faster, smarter execution.
The Role of AMMs in Crypto Trading
In the fast-paced world of crypto, liquidity is king—and AMMs are its architects. They enable 24/7 trading by maintaining constant liquidity pools, ensuring users can swap tokens anytime without waiting for counterparties.
Beyond convenience, AMMs have democratized token listings. New projects can launch trading pairs immediately by creating liquidity pools, avoiding the hurdles of centralized exchange listings. This has accelerated innovation across DeFi, empowering developers and entrepreneurs to bring novel financial products to market quickly.
Additionally, AMMs have attracted both retail and institutional participants by offering yield-generating opportunities through liquidity provision—a key driver behind the explosive growth of decentralized finance.
How Automated Market Making Works
Core Mechanism: Constant Product Formula
At the heart of most AMM systems lies the Constant Product Market Maker (CPMM) model, popularized by Uniswap. This model uses a simple yet powerful equation: x × y = k, where:
- x and y represent the reserves of two tokens in a pool
- k is a constant that must remain unchanged during trades
When a user swaps one token for another, the balance shifts, altering the price proportionally. Larger trades cause greater price impact due to this formula’s curvature—ensuring that prices adjust organically based on market activity.
This mechanism eliminates bid-ask spreads and order books, replacing them with predictable, code-enforced pricing.
Key Components of an AMM System
An effective AMM relies on three critical components working in harmony:
1. Liquidity Pools – Fueling Trade Execution
Liquidity pools are collections of funds locked in smart contracts by users known as liquidity providers (LPs). These pools enable instant trades by serving as the counterparty to every transaction.
LPs earn a share of trading fees—typically 0.01% to 0.3% per trade—proportional to their contribution. However, they also face risks such as impermanent loss, which occurs when asset prices diverge significantly from their initial deposit ratio.
Despite these risks, liquidity pools remain the lifeblood of AMMs, supporting everything from stablecoin swaps to volatile altcoin pairs.
2. Smart Contracts – Enforcing Trustless Transactions
Smart contracts automate all aspects of AMM operations. From calculating prices to distributing fees and managing deposits/withdrawals, these self-executing programs run on blockchain networks like Ethereum or Solana.
Because their logic is open-source and immutable, users can verify their behavior independently—eliminating reliance on third parties and reducing counterparty risk.
3. Oracles – Bridging On-Chain and Off-Chain Data
While AMMs determine prices internally using formulas, accurate external data is essential for advanced functions like margin trading or synthetic assets. Oracles pull real-time market prices from external sources and feed them into smart contracts.
High-quality oracle integration helps prevent manipulation and ensures pricing accuracy—especially important during periods of high volatility or low liquidity.
Benefits of Automated Market Making
Speed, Efficiency, and Accessibility
One of the most compelling advantages of AMMs is instant trade execution. Unlike traditional exchanges that require matching orders, AMMs offer always-available liquidity—making it possible to trade even obscure or newly launched tokens.
Transactions settle directly on-chain, reducing settlement times and enabling peer-to-peer trading without custodianship. This results in lower operational costs and increased accessibility for global users.
Stabilizing Market Volatility
By continuously adjusting prices based on real-time supply and demand, AMMs help dampen extreme price swings. In illiquid markets, this automatic rebalancing acts as a natural stabilizer—preventing sudden crashes or pumps caused by thin order books.
Moreover, the ability to add liquidity programmatically allows protocols to respond dynamically to changing conditions—enhancing overall market resilience.
Risks and Challenges
Impermanent Loss and Price Divergence
The biggest risk for liquidity providers is impermanent loss—the temporary reduction in value when providing liquidity compared to simply holding assets. This occurs when one token in a pair appreciates or depreciates significantly relative to the other.
While fees can offset some losses over time, highly volatile pairs may result in net negative returns for LPs unless carefully managed.
Vulnerability to Exploits and Manipulation
AMMs are not immune to attacks. Flash loan exploits, oracle manipulation, and sandwich attacks (where malicious actors front-run trades) pose real threats. Though protocol designers continuously improve security measures—including time-weighted average pricing (TWAP) oracles and fee-tier adjustments—vigilance remains essential.
The Future of Automated Market Making
Integration with AI and Machine Learning
Emerging trends point toward smarter AMMs powered by machine learning algorithms. These systems could optimize pricing curves dynamically based on historical volatility, volume patterns, or macroeconomic indicators—delivering tighter spreads and reduced slippage.
Such advancements will enhance capital efficiency and attract more sophisticated participants to DeFi.
👉 See how AI-powered trading tools are reshaping automated market strategies today.
Cross-Chain Liquidity and Interoperability
As multi-chain ecosystems grow, so does the need for cross-chain AMMs. Protocols enabling seamless liquidity sharing between blockchains—like Ethereum, Solana, and Arbitrum—are already emerging.
This interoperability will unlock new arbitrage opportunities, deepen liquidity pools, and create a truly unified decentralized financial network.
Frequently Asked Questions (FAQ)
What is Automated Market Making?
Automated Market Making uses algorithmic models to provide continuous liquidity in decentralized markets. Instead of order books, AMMs rely on smart contracts and mathematical formulas to enable instant token swaps.
How do AMMs differ from traditional exchanges?
Traditional exchanges use order books where buyers and sellers match manually or via algorithms. AMMs eliminate this process by offering always-available liquidity through pre-funded pools governed by code.
What are common AMM models besides CPMM?
While CPMM (x × y = k) is widely used, newer models include:
- Constant Sum Market Makers (for stablecoins)
- Hybrid models combining multiple functions
- Dynamic automated market makers adjusting fees based on volatility
Can anyone become a liquidity provider?
Yes—anyone with compatible tokens can deposit into a liquidity pool and earn trading fees. However, potential impermanent loss means careful pair selection and risk assessment are crucial.
Are AMMs safe?
Most established AMMs undergo rigorous audits and operate transparently on public blockchains. However, risks like smart contract bugs or oracle failures still exist—so due diligence is essential before participating.
How are fees distributed in AMM systems?
Trading fees are automatically collected by smart contracts and distributed proportionally to liquidity providers based on their share of the pool. Fees vary by platform and pair type (e.g., stable vs volatile).
The rise of automated market making marks a pivotal shift in how financial markets operate—ushering in a new era of decentralization, speed, and inclusivity. Whether you're a trader seeking better execution or an investor exploring yield opportunities, understanding AMMs is key to thriving in the evolving digital economy.
👉 Start applying automated market insights with a leading-edge trading platform built for the future.